Official abstract text for this publication.
A current generating circuit, which comprises: a first capacitor, comprising a first terminal and a second terminal; a second capacitor, comprising a first terminal and a second terminal; a first charge adjusting path, arranged for adjusting charges of the first capacitor according to a first charge adjusting voltage; a second charge adjusting path, arranged for adjusting charges of the second capacitor according to the first charge adjusting voltage; and a current generating path, coupled to the first capacitor and the second capacitor, arranged for generating a target current based on a difference between a first voltage provided by the first capacitor and a second voltage provided by the second capacitor.
